What is an Infrared Stainless Steel Heater?
An infrared stainless steel heater is a type of heating device that emits infrared radiation to warm up objects and people directly, rather than heating the air around them. This makes them uniquely efficient in providing warmth. The stainless steel construction ensures durability, resistance to corrosion, and easy maintenance.
Benefits of Infrared Stainless Steel Heaters
1. Energy Efficiency
Infrared stainless steel heaters are known for their energy efficiency. They convert almost all the electricity they use into heat. Unlike traditional heaters, which can waste a significant amount of energy by heating the air, infrared heaters warm up surfaces and bodies directly, resulting in lower energy bills.
2. Instant Heat
One of the major advantages of infrared heating is that it produces heat instantly. As soon as the heater is turned on, the infrared rays begin to warm the surrounding environment, providing immediate comfort.

Applications of Infrared Stainless Steel Heaters
1. Residential Heating
Infrared stainless steel heaters are perfect for home use, especially in living rooms, patios, and bathrooms. Their sleek design and efficient heating make them a favorite choice among homeowners looking to reduce heating costs while enhancing comfort.
2. Commercial Use
In commercial settings, infrared stainless steel heaters are widely used in restaurants, warehouses, and outdoor venues. They can effectively provide warmth in large areas where traditional heating systems may fall short, ensuring comfort for customers and staff alike.
3. Industrial Applications
These heaters are also utilized in various industrial applications, such as drying processes and material curing. Their ability to deliver concentrated heat allows for faster and more efficient operations in manufacturing processes.
